Top 5 Mobile Wallets in Pakistan

Choosing one of the top mobile wallets in Pakistan is not only about popularity. For most retail users, the better platform is the one that makes everyday payments fast, reliable, and easy to manage. Whether you need money transfers, bill payments, QR payments, card-linked spending, online checkout support, or a simple digital wallet for daily use, the right platform can reduce friction in your financial life. In this guide, we compare five major digital payment platforms in Pakistan that many retail users consider before choosing a primary wallet. This comparison focuses on:App and digital payment experience Transfer and payment convenience Everyday wallet usability Consumer-friendly digital features Retail payment flexibilityThe five platforms covered in this guide are:Easypaisa JazzCash SadaPay NayaPay Mashreq1) Easypaisa Easypaisa is one of the most widely used digital payment platforms in Pakistan. Its retail value comes from broad familiarity, easy transfers, bill payments, merchant payments, and a digital wallet experience that many users already know well. Key featuresWidely used for everyday digital payments Bill payments and mobile top-ups Money transfer support Merchant and QR payment utility Strong mainstream wallet familiarityEasypaisa is a strong fit for users who want a widely accepted digital wallet for regular payments, transfers, and basic financial activity. Before depending on it as your main wallet, check the latest fees, transfer limits, and account-related rules on official channels. 2) JazzCash JazzCash is another major digital payments platform in Pakistan and is often compared directly with Easypaisa. It is positioned around domestic transfers, wallet payments, merchant use, and app-based convenience for routine retail users. Key featuresBroad domestic payment use Wallet-based transfers and bill payments Merchant and digital payment support Strong retail transaction focus Useful for regular app-based banking behaviorJazzCash is well suited to users who need a practical wallet for frequent local payments and day-to-day digital transactions. Compare support quality, failed transfer handling, and the latest transaction charges before making it your main payment app. 3) SadaPay SadaPay is known for a cleaner, modern app-led digital finance experience. It is often preferred by users who want a lightweight interface, smoother card-plus-wallet style usage, and a more digital-first consumer banking feel. Key featuresClean app-based user experience Card and wallet-style digital money use Simple interface for personal spending Modern digital payment flow Suitable for digital-first usersSadaPay is a good fit for users who care a lot about app experience and want a simpler digital wallet and card-based setup for personal finance. Always confirm the latest product features, charges, and service structure directly from official sources before relying on it as a primary rail. 4) NayaPay NayaPay is positioned as a newer digital payments platform built for app-native users. Its appeal is usually strongest for people who want a fresh mobile-first experience for transfers, payments, and everyday wallet usage. Key featuresApp-native digital payments experience Designed for modern retail usage Transfers and payment support Consumer-friendly digital wallet model Useful for users comfortable with newer fintech platformsNayaPay is well suited to users who prefer newer digital payment apps and want a more app-first financial experience. Check the latest eligibility rules, feature availability, transfer limits, and support channels because fintech product policies can change quickly. 5) Mashreq Mashreq is better known as a regional digital banking brand and may appeal to users following new Pakistan-facing digital banking or financial product rollouts. In a Pakistan retail context, it is usually more relevant for users watching regional digital finance expansion rather than only mainstream domestic wallet usage. Key featuresRegional digital banking brand presence Potential Pakistan-facing product relevance Digital-first financial services positioning Useful for users tracking broader regional options Can matter for users interested in new rollout modelsMashreq is best for users exploring regional digital banking options and monitoring Pakistan-related retail offerings as they develop. Do not assume full local wallet or EMI-style availability. Always confirm current Pakistan-specific access, product scope, and eligibility from official Mashreq Pakistan pages. Match the wallet to your actual payment behavior If you mostly pay bills and send money, choose the platform that makes those tasks easiest. If you care more about app design and modern card-linked use, look more closely at digital-first options. 2. Check reliability, not only marketing A wallet may look good in ads, but the real test is whether payments, transfers, reversals, and complaint handling work smoothly in daily use. 3. Review fees and limits before you commit Do not choose a wallet only because it is popular. Check official transfer charges, cash-out rules, and transaction limits first. 4. Keep one backup payment option For practical money management, it is smart to keep one primary wallet and one backup platform in case a payment fails or a service is temporarily unavailable. Final thoughts The best mobile wallet in Pakistan depends on how you actually use digital payments. Some users want mass adoption and familiarity, while others prefer a cleaner app experience or a newer fintech-style setup. Easypaisa, JazzCash, SadaPay, NayaPay, and Mashreq each serve different types of retail users. The right choice is the one that gives you reliable payments, lower friction, and better control over your everyday money movement.
